# Tile prefetcher settings for the Cartovane map service.
# The prefetcher warms the tile cache for regions flagged as
# high-traffic by the nightly analytics job. If the cache hit
# rate drops below 80%, check that the prefetch cron completed
# and that the region table was refreshed. Restarting the
# prefetcher is safe; it resumes from the last checkpoint.
# It reads the region table from the metadata database via
# the connection string on the next line.

database URL for bahop-yagep: mssql://sildor_svc:35ha7jz@db-fb6d.nelvrodyn.example:5432/casath

Subject: EXIF scrub cut-over done

Team — the Plumeframe upload pipeline now strips EXIF on ingest instead of at CDN edge. Old images are being backfilled; expect that to finish Thursday. Customer-visible change: GPS and device metadata are gone from all new uploads, no opt-out. If users report missing orientation data, that's a known edge case — escalate to pipeline. The scrubber's active settings are below for reference.

service settings:
[istael]
team = gilath
access_code = ac_468cdf
owner = casdor.gilox
host = istael.kelviforge.internal
port = 5432
peer = quenwyn.braskworks.corp
salt = 6678df32
pin = 7400

### Canary Gating API

The Pellworth gating service decides whether a canary proceeds to the next traffic tier. Gating rules evaluate error-rate deltas, p99 latency, and saturation against the baseline cohort over a sliding five-minute window; any rule breach triggers automatic rollback and a hold on further promotions. Rules are submitted as JSON to the /gates endpoint and versioned per service. All calls must authenticate with the gating service key shown below:

gateway credential: zpat7_wu4aBVX

All,

Quillbrook Logistics sent their term sheet yesterday. Headline terms: three-year exclusivity in the Calder Bay region, revenue share at 18%, and a co-branding requirement on the Hallen platform.

The exclusivity clause is the sticking point — it blocks our planned tie-up with Norvale Freight. Legal flags the termination provisions as one-sided.

I recommend we counter on exclusivity and revenue share before Thursday's call. Our fallback position is captured in the confidential note below.

— Ingrid

confidential, bawip-fahap: Gross margin on Ulaael came in at 5 percent against a plan of 10 percent. Only 5 of the 100 pilot accounts renewed Ulaael, so a churn review is set for July 1.